Cara mengonversi array numpy ke daftar dengan python (dengan contoh)
Anda dapat menggunakan sintaks dasar berikut untuk mengonversi array NumPy menjadi daftar dengan Python:
my_list = my_array. tolist ()
Contoh berikut menunjukkan cara menggunakan sintaksis ini dalam praktiknya.
Contoh 1: Ubah Array Satu Dimensi menjadi Daftar
Kode berikut menunjukkan cara mengonversi array NumPy satu dimensi ke daftar dengan Python:
import numpy as np #create NumPy array my_array = np. array ([1, 2, 3, 4, 5, 6, 7, 8, 9, 10]) #convert NumPy array to list my_list = my_array. tolist () #view list print (my_list) [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] #view object type type (my_list) list
Contoh 2: Ubah array multidimensi menjadi daftar
Kode berikut menunjukkan cara mengonversi array NumPy multidimensi menjadi daftar dengan Python:
import numpy as np #create NumPy array my_array = np. array ([[1, 2, 3, 4, 5], [6, 7, 8, 9, 10]]) #convert NumPy array to list my_list = my_array. tolist () #view list print (my_list) [[1, 2, 3, 4, 5], [6, 7, 8, 9, 10]] #view object type type (my_list) list
Contoh 3: Ubah Array Multidimensi menjadi Daftar Rata
Kode berikut menunjukkan cara mengonversi array NumPy multidimensi menjadi daftar rata dengan Python:
import numpy as np #create NumPy array my_array = np. array ([[1, 2, 3, 4, 5], [6, 7, 8, 9, 10]]) #convert NumPy array to flattened list my_list = my_array. flatten (). tolist () #view list print (my_list) [1, 2, 3, 4, 5, 6, 7, 8, 9, 10] #view object type type (my_list) list
Sumber daya tambahan
Tutorial berikut menjelaskan cara melakukan konversi umum lainnya dengan Python:
Cara mengonversi daftar ke array NumPy
Bagaimana mengkonversi seri Pandas ke array NumPy
Konversikan Pandas DataFrame ke array NumPy